Job Title: Marketing Manager - GI

Reports to: Head of Marketing - GI

Department: GI Business Unit

Role Objective:

The GI Marketing Manager is a pivotal marketing role with the responsibility for a key brand in Takeda’s portfolio. Reporting to the Head of Marketing, this role requires strong partnership across the marketing team as well as several functions both within the local and regional teams including but not limited to:

· DSD’s & KAM Team

· Medical Affairs

· Market Access

· Data. Digital and Technology Team

· Professional Relations

· EUCAN & Global functions

The role is an excellent opportunity for a Marketeer with 4+ years of experience, with a desire to lead on strategic brand management and tactical execution. The role will require an understanding of a cross-functional brand team with a view to progressing to more senior roles within marketing or other areas within Takeda.

Key Accountabilities for the Role

· Leading & supporting the execution of our local strategic and tactical brand plan

· Fostering a culture of collaboration within our cross functional brand team

· Leading the development of promotional materials and campaign journeys for use across various face-to-face and digital channels

· Leadership and/or input of co-creation projects with Global team stakeholders for use across multiple markets

· Collaboration with relevant key opinion leaders and healthcare stakeholders across an array of activities

· Data-driven decision making to support campaign creation and adaptation, using and piloting new technologies where relevant.

· Supporting the approval of marketing materials across the portfolio in Promomats (electronic approval system), ensuring materials comply with the ABPI code of practice and Takeda SOPs

· Briefing and monitoring agencies to ensure integrated marketing communications strategy is reflected in all activities and that communication goals are met

· Lead on the creation of tactical KPIs to monitor & analyse the effectiveness of marketing activities against agreed objectives

· Communicating effectively with the sales team to ensure utilisation and implementation of materials
